The following group of API functions may be used to control parametric propeller blade curves (PCurves).

◆ ResetPropellerThicknessCurve()
void ResetPropellerThicknessCurve |
( |
const string &in |
geom_id | ) |
|
Reset propeller T/C curve to match basic thickness of file-type airfoils. Typically only used for a propeller that has been constructed with file-type airfoils across the blade. The new thickness curve will be a PCHIP curve with t/c matching the propeller's XSecs – unless it is a file XSec, then the Base thickness is used.
